A ball of mass 5.0 kg is lifted off the floor a distance of 1.7 m.
1. What is the change in the gravitational potential energy of the ball?
2. Now you release the ball from rest, and it falls to the floor. What is the kinetic energy of the ball just before it hits the floor?
3. What is the velocity of ball just before it hits the floor?
